postman和python mock测试过程图解


Posted in Python onFebruary 22, 2020

这篇文章主要介绍了postman和python mock测试过程图解,文中通过示例代码介绍的非常详细,对大家的学习或者工作具有一定的参考学习价值,需要的朋友可以参考下

1、python中的mock测试

1)、安装mock第三方库:pip install -i https://pypi.douban.com/simple mock

2)、实现demo:

import unittest
from mock import Mock
def add(a, b):
  pass
class TestAdd(unittest.TestCase):
  def test_add_01(self):
    add = Mock(return_value=7)
    self.assertEqual(7, add(3, 4))

2、postman中的mock实现:

1)、新建-Mock Server:

postman和python mock测试过程图解

2)、输入地址,点击下一步:

postman和python mock测试过程图解

3)、输入mock server name:

postman和python mock测试过程图解

4)、创建完成之后,如图:

postman和python mock测试过程图解

5)、创建完成之后可以查看mock服务器的地址:

postman和python mock测试过程图解

6)、添加Example:

postman和python mock测试过程图解

7)、输入请求体和返回值后,点击Save Example:

postman和python mock测试过程图解

postman和python mock测试过程图解

8)、请求login接口:

postman和python mock测试过程图解

9)、查看接口返回信息:

postman和python mock测试过程图解

10)、这时就可以用jmeter或者python的requests库发送请求了,jmter效果图如下:

postman和python mock测试过程图解

postman和python mock测试过程图解

以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持三水点靠木。

Python 相关文章推荐
python类型强制转换long to int的代码
Feb 10 Python
教你安装python Django(图文)
Nov 04 Python
Python实现微信公众平台自定义菜单实例
Mar 20 Python
Python实例一个类背后发生了什么
Feb 09 Python
将Dataframe数据转化为ndarry数据的方法
Jun 28 Python
Python关于excel和shp的使用在matplotlib
Jan 03 Python
Django models.py应用实现过程详解
Jul 29 Python
Django在admin后台集成TinyMCE富文本编辑器的例子
Aug 09 Python
基于TensorFlow中自定义梯度的2种方式
Feb 04 Python
Python阶乘求和的代码详解
Feb 14 Python
解决IDEA 的 plugins 搜不到任何的插件问题
May 04 Python
Python中如何引入第三方模块
May 27 Python
Python实现链表反转的方法分析【迭代法与递归法】
Feb 22 #Python
Python实现队列的方法示例小结【数组,链表】
Feb 22 #Python
python实现从尾到头打印单链表操作示例
Feb 22 #Python
python实现滑雪游戏
Feb 22 #Python
Python实现栈的方法详解【基于数组和单链表两种方法】
Feb 22 #Python
Python栈的实现方法示例【列表、单链表】
Feb 22 #Python
python实现滑雪者小游戏
Feb 22 #Python
You might like
跟我学小偷程序之成功偷取首页(第三天)
2006/10/09 PHP
虚拟主机中对PHP的特殊设置
2006/10/09 PHP
PHP parse_url 一个好用的函数
2009/10/03 PHP
PHP程序漏洞产生的原因分析与防范方法说明
2014/03/06 PHP
Yii核心组件AssetManager原理分析
2014/12/02 PHP
PHP中include()与require()的区别说明
2017/02/14 PHP
PHP编程文件处理类SplFileObject和SplFileInfo用法实例分析
2017/07/22 PHP
jQuery实现鼠标滑过遮罩并高亮显示效果
2013/07/16 Javascript
Js为表单动态添加节点内容的方法
2015/02/10 Javascript
JavaScript中split() 使用方法汇总
2015/04/17 Javascript
基于jQuery实现的双11天猫拆红包抽奖效果
2015/12/01 Javascript
JavaScript中的遍历详解(多种遍历)
2017/04/07 Javascript
JavaScript实现简单的星星评分效果
2017/05/18 Javascript
jQuery Layer弹出层传值到父页面的实现代码
2017/08/17 jQuery
vuex学习之Actions的用法详解
2017/08/29 Javascript
nodejs连接mysql数据库及基本知识点详解
2018/03/20 NodeJs
详解Vue取消eslint语法限制
2018/08/04 Javascript
[03:11]DOTA2上海特锦赛小组赛第一日recap精彩回顾
2016/02/28 DOTA
Python实现的对本地host127.0.0.1主机进行扫描端口功能示例
2019/02/15 Python
详解python运行三种方式
2019/05/13 Python
Python当中的array数组对象实例详解
2019/06/12 Python
Django 实现将图片转为Base64,然后使用json传输
2020/03/27 Python
CSS3 画基本图形,圆形、椭圆形、三角形等
2016/09/20 HTML / CSS
New Era英国官网:美国棒球帽品牌
2018/03/21 全球购物
教学实验楼管理制度
2014/02/01 职场文书
社区国庆节活动方案
2014/02/05 职场文书
工程专业应届生求职信
2014/02/19 职场文书
会计核算科岗位职责
2014/03/19 职场文书
同志主要表现材料
2014/08/21 职场文书
2014和解协议书范文
2014/09/15 职场文书
法院四风对照检查材料思想汇报
2014/10/06 职场文书
学校机关党总支领导班子整改工作方案
2014/10/26 职场文书
教师党员学习十八届四中全会思想汇报
2014/11/03 职场文书
仓库管理员岗位职责
2015/02/03 职场文书
投诉信格式范文
2015/07/02 职场文书
2015年第31个教师节致辞
2015/07/31 职场文书